Achieving a flawless skin appearance requires more than just good genes—it requires a committed skincare regimen. As our most expansive organ, it is subject to numerous external stressors, ultraviolet radiation, and other factors that impact its vitality and look. An everyday practice that includes cleansing, moisturizing, treatment masks, concentrated treatments, and pure oils is crucial to keeping a vibrant and elastic complexion.

Regular face cleansing lays the groundwork for a successful beauty regimen. Over time, the skin accumulates dirt, oil, and bacteria, which, if not removed, can lead to clogged pores, dullness, and other concerns. A good face wash removes these residues, making sure a clean complexion. That being said, it’s important to apply a non-irritating face wash tailored to your specific skin needs to avoid over-drying. Using harsh cleansers might remove essential moisture, resulting in flakiness. Nourishing cleansers work best for parched complexions, maintaining softness without tightness.

Post-cleansing, using a moisturizer is the next crucial step to lock in moisture. Hydrating lotions serve to restore moisture, reducing the chances of dryness or sensitivity. Regardless of skin condition, hydration is necessary. People dealing with acne can opt for lightweight hydrators that maintain elasticity without greasiness. Parched complexions, a richer formula is more effective. People with fluctuating skin needs requires balanced hydration that neither overwhelm nor under-hydrate. With consistent use, a good moisturizer helps keep soft, radiant texture.

Facial oils are highly recommended for their ability to deeply nourish. Unlike conventional moisturizers, natural oils deliver nutrients more effectively to enhance intense nourishment. Ingredients such as argan oil, which contain essential fatty acids, improve skin elasticity. For individuals with excessive sebum, non-comedogenic options such as squalane help balance. Skin prone to dehydration need deeply hydrating oils like moringa, which restore moisture. Using a nourishing oil into your skincare practice ensures a radiant glow, leading to improved skin texture.
